Berhampur: A viral video of a leopard reportedly perched atop a hill near Sunakhala Pahad since Saturday has sparked widespread panic in Lanka village under Digapahandi block in Odisha’s Ganjam district.

On being informed, a team from Samantiyapalli range of the Forest Department visited the village and launched an inquiry to authenticate the video footage and determine whether the animal captured in it is indeed a leopard or another

species of wild animal. “We saw a viral video. A team led by a forester is probing the matter,” a forest official told a local news channel.

It is being suspected to be a fishing cat since no pugmarks have been sighted nor any evidence of predation on livestock or other animals have been found at the site.

However, residents have been urged to remain vigilant, stay indoors, and avoid spreading unverified rumours. They have also been advised to retreat inside on noticing any unusual wildlife activity and stay calm.

Ganjam district has seen multiple wildlife alerts in recent times, including confirmed tiger pugmarks and livestock killings. A newborn calf was found in a half-eaten state and pugmarks of a leopard were found at Sidhapadar village near Mujagada forest in North Ghumusur division of the district in December last year.
